Ligue 1 Teams Seek Terem Moffi Transfer Amid Unstable Prospects
Nigerian forward Terem Moffi encounters an unstable future at OGC Nice, as multiple Ligue 1 teams show interest in obtaining his transfer. This news comes in light of reports of fan animosity, which have sparked discussions regarding Moffi’s current standing with the squad.

Fan Antagonism Affects Player Spirit
Recent incidents at OGC Nice unveil a concerning pattern in fan conduct. Moffi has encountered fierce criticism from fans, creating a challenging atmosphere. The Nigerian forward’s performance has been influenced, leading to rumors about his future with the club.
– Moffi was signed by OGC Nice in January 2023.
– He netted 8 goals during his inaugural season.
– Recent outings have seen dwindling support from the fan community.
Despite a promising beginning, the mounting animosity has led Moffi to reconsider his role at OGC Nice. The interest from other Ligue 1 teams presents potential new avenues for the player, who is eager to rejuvenate his career in a more encouraging setting.
